Hardwood cladding installation involves attaching high-quality wooden panels to the exterior walls of a property to enhance its appearance and durability. This service typically includes preparing the surface, selecting suitable timber, and carefully attaching the cladding to ensure a secure and even finish. Skilled contractors use precise techniques to ensure the panels are aligned correctly, providing a smooth, attractive exterior that can improve the overall look of a home or commercial building. Proper installation is essential to maximize the lifespan of the cladding and to achieve a polished, professional appearance.
Many property owners turn to hardwood cladding installation to address common exterior issues such as weather damage, wood rot, or outdated facades.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ause paint to peel, wood to warp, or surfaces to become unsightly. Installing hardwood cladding can serve as a protective barrier, shielding the underlying structure from moisture and temperature fluctuations. Additionally, it can help improve insulation, reduce maintenance needs, and boost curb appeal, making it a practical solution for those looking to refresh or reinforce their property’s exterior.

The overview below groups typical Hardwood Cladding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brookfield,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or hardwood cladding repairs or patching range from $250-$600, depending on the scope and materials involved.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ive fixes.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of hardwood cladding usually costs between $1,200 and $3,500 for most homes. Larger, more complex projects can push costs above $4,000, especially if matching existing materials is challenging.
Full Cladding Replacement - Complete installation of hardwood cladding generally ranges from $5,000 to $15,000 or more, influenced by the size of the area and the type of wood selected. Many full replacements fall into the middle to upper tiers, with high-end projects reaching higher costs for premium materials and intricate designs.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Large or highly detailed hardwood cladding installations can exceed $20,000, particularly for custom designs or high-end wood types. These projects are less common and typically involve complex planning and extensive labor, handled by local contractors experienced in premium work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is hardwood cladding installation? Hardwood cladding installation involves attaching durable wooden panels to exterior or interior walls to enhance appearance and protect surfaces.
How do local contractors prepare for hardwood cladding projects? They typically assess the wall structure, select appropriate hardwood materials, and ensure proper surface preparation before installation.
What types of hardwood are commonly used for cladding? Popular options include oak, cedar, and mahogany, chosen for their dur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can hardwood cladding be installed on existing walls? Yes, experienced service providers can install hardwood cladding over existing surfaces when suitable preparation is performed.
What maintenance is required for hardwood cladding? Maintenance generally involves regular cleaning and periodic sealing or staining to preserve the wood’s appearance and longevity.
